What makes Part 1 so effective is watching Conan's frustration. He knows something is wrong. He spots the inconsistencies—the way a "random" hotel guest changes seats, the timing of the video glitches—but nobody listens to the "kid" in the room.
There’s a fantastic sequence where Conan sneaks away from Ran and uses his bow-tie voice changer to feed clues to the clueless Detective Mori. Even then, they’re too slow. The episode masterfully builds a ticking clock toward the inevitable crime. detective conan episode 246 updated
Unlike Conan, who relies on high-tech gadgets (bow-tie, voice changer), Heiji solves this case using pure raw logic. The frozen rope trick is a masterclass in "fair play" mystery writing. When Heiji explains how the killer used the boat’s movement to loop a rope around a distant cleat, even Conan claps (literally).
